안녕하세요. 이제 막 Expl3 사용을 시작한 초보입니다.
함수에 주어진 인자를 ,(comma)로 split하여, 변수로 사용하고 있습니다.
표 안에서 expl3로 만든 함수를 넣기 위해, &(ampersand) 기호를 사용해야 하는데,
아래의 MWE와 같이 함수를 작성했는데도 &가 제 역할(표 안에서 열을 구분하는 역할)을 하지 못하고 있습니다.
expl3안에서는 공백도 ~(tilde)를 사용하던데, &를 넣기 위해서는 어떤 방법을 사용해야 하나요?
\documentclass{article}
\usepackage{xparse}
\ExplSyntaxOn
\seq_new:N \l_temp_seq
\NewDocumentCommand{\myfunc}{m}{%
\seq_set_split:Nnn \l_temp_seq {,} {#1}
\seq_item:Nn \l_temp_seq {1} & \seq_item:Nn \l_temp_seq {2} \\
}
\ExplSyntaxOff
\begin{document}
\begin{tabular}{|c|c|}
\hline
1 & 2 \\
\hline
3 & 4 \\
\hline
\myfunc{5,6}
\hline
\end{tabular}
\end{document}
KTUG 한국 텍 사용자 그룹